Review on Computer chair TetChair YORK for executive, upholstery: textile, color: blue by Dimitar Gechovski ᠌

Revainrating 4 out of 5

No minuses as such, comfortable to use.

On my copy, there is no way to fix the lowering of the entire chair back. Is this a marriage or is it meant to be? That is, if you need to relax your back and load the back a little, the whole chair tips over at a certain angle back. And this angle is set initially, it cannot be adjusted.

Pros
  • Upholstery material that does not tear up seals) looks good.
Cons
  • Assembly. It seems at first glance everything is simple, until you start attaching the back to the already fixed seat and handles. Very difficult. I did it alone, but it will be difficult for an unprepared person to get short bolts into the thread at a certain angle, while also holding the back and the entire structure so that it does not leave. The problem is completely solved if the manufacturer provided a mortgage bolt (rather than a threaded nut) in the back. Without changing the design, you can put bolts 20mm longer, it will be much easier to hit. After assembly, it became clear why people complain about fasteners. In fact, it is very easy to get into the thread at a slightly angle, start to twist and ruin the bolt or captive nut. It seems that the manufacturer did not test the assembly process.
